An Dealg Óir / The Golden Thorn is the fifth album of traditional songs from Pádraigín Ní Uallacháin. In the course of her research on the southeast Ulster song tradition Pádraigín discovered some magnificient songs that have never been recorded. They all originate in the south-east Ulster song tradition which includes the coastal area of Omeath in Co. Louth and have been selected for instumental accompaniment from a collection of 54 songs - Songs of a Hidden Ulster a book and two Cds whic comprises a detailed backround study of the song tradition of South-East Ulster.

The CD is a collaboration with produce Steve Cooney. His imaginative and instinctive arrangements has imbued the tracks with a fresh contemporary feel while retaining the integrity and simplicity of the original music. Joining them are some of Ireland's finest musicians including Steve, Liam O'Flynn, Laoise Kelly, Liam Ó Maonlaí, Ódhrán Ó Casaide, Helen Davies, Máire Breatnach, Rónán Ó Snodaigh and Pat Crowley. Light rhythmic songs, majestic laments and songs of love in a vibrant and beautiful reawakening of the tradition.
